An art installation at Brooklyn Bridge Park opened to the public on Wednesday.
The 40th anniversary season of the Public Art Fund brings "Descension" by London-based artist Anish Kapoor.
Nicholas Baume, the Public Art Fund's director, says Kapoor "described this massive, continually spiraling liquid vortex as a work of geometry that's also, of course, a force of nature.
The unveiling also marks the beginning of NYCxDESIGN, a three-week celebration of design featuring dozens of events.
"Descension" will remain open to the public through Sept. 10.
